Daniel at Puresmoker recommends holding your atomizer with tongs over steam coming from a boiling teapot. Blow thru it then do whole thing 3 times. I've been putting mine in a small strainer and running extreme hot water from the tap over it for about a minute and letting it drain over night. Seems to keep it clean. If the atomizer is getting hot then it is workign and it is jus trunning dry. Once you get your juice drop a couple of dripsonto the bridge and let it soak in, then maye be one more, let that soak in for a while. Try it again.

I boiled a couple of atomizers early on when i started vaping. Left them to dry overnight. It took almost 10 drops to get it going again.
Since then i've been blowing through from the battery end and leaving to drain cart end down on a kitchen towel overnight. I've had 4 atomizers going for around two months, two are still going good.
